Port objtool and the klp-build tooling (for building livepatch modules)
to arm64.
Note this doesn't bring all the objtool bells and whistles to arm64, nor
any of the CFG reverse engineering. This only adds the bare minimum
needed for 'objtool --checksum'.
And note that objtool still doesn't get enabled at all for normal arm64
kernel builds, so this doesn't affect any users other than those running
klp-build directly.
